That is good advice. The other thing todo is pickup a bug scheduled for
the next releaseand work towards fixing it:
https://bugzilla.redhat.com/showdependencytree.cgi?id=space05&hide_resolved=1
that is our 'tracker' bug in Bugzilla that lists all the bugs we
currently have lined up for Spacewalk 0.5. That said, I'd actually
recommend Colin's route if you have something specific you don't like
and want to improve. Definitely ask lots of questions, bug us on IRC,
etc...
